Chapter 14
Now
Hiram
king
of
Tyre
sent
messengers
to
David,
and
timber
of
cedars,
with
masons
and
carpenters,
to
build
him
an
house.
2
And
David
perceived
that
the
Lord
had
confirmed
him
king
over
Israel,
for
his
kingdom
was
lifted
up
on
high,
because
of
his
people
Israel.
3
And
David
took
more
wives
at
Jerusalem:
and
David
begat
more
sons
and
daughters.
4
Now
these
are
the
names
of
his
children
which
he
had
in
Jerusalem;
Shammua,
and
Shobab,
Nathan,
and
Solomon,
5
And
Ibhar,
and
Elishua,
and
Elpalet,
6
And
Nogah,
and
Nepheg,
and
Japhia,
7
And
Elishama,
and
Beeliada,
and
Eliphalet.
8
And
when
the
Philistines
heard
that
David
was
anointed
king
over
all
Israel,
all
the
Philistines
went
up
to
seek
David.
And
David
heard
of
it,
and
went
out
against
them.
9
And
the
Philistines
came
and
spread
themselves
in
the
valley
of
Rephaim.
10
And
David
inquired
of
God,
saying,
Shall
I
go
up
against
the
Philistines?
and
wilt
thou
deliver
them
into
mine
hand?
And
the
Lord
said
unto
him,
Go
up;
for
I
will
deliver
them
into
thine
hand.
11
So
they
came
up
to
Baal-perazim;
and
David
smote
them
there.
Then
David
said,
God
hath
broken
in
upon
mine
enemies
by
mine
hand
like
the
breaking
forth
of
waters:
therefore
they
called
the
name
of
that
place
Baal-perazim.
12
And
when
they
had
left
their
gods
there,
David
gave
a
commandment,
and
they
were
burned
with
fire.
13
And
the
Philistines
yet
again
spread
themselves
abroad
in
the
valley.
14
Therefore
David
inquired
again
of
God;
and
God
said
unto
him,
Go
not
up
after
them;
turn
away
from
them,
and
come
upon
them
over
against
the
mulberry
trees.
15
And
it
shall
be,
when
thou
shalt
hear
a
sound
of
going
in
the
tops
of
the
mulberry
trees,
that
then
thou
shalt
go
out
to
battle:
for
God
is
gone
forth
before
thee
to
smite
the
host
of
the
Philistines.
16
David
therefore
did
as
God
commanded
him:
and
they
smote
the
host
of
the
Philistines
from
Gibeon
even
to
Gazer.
17
And
the
fame
of
David
went
out
into
all
lands;
and
the
Lord
brought
the
fear
of
him
upon
all
nations.
